- who: Aleksandra Roganoviu0107 and colleagues from the Faculty of Sciences, Department of Chemistry, Biochemistry and Environmental Protection, University of Bihai Road, Hangzhou Bay New Zone, Ningbo, China have published the article: Effect of Zwitterionic Additive on Electrode Protection through Electrochemical Performances of Anatase TiO2 Nanotube Array Electrode in Ionic Liquid Electrolyte, in the Journal: (JOURNAL)
- what: The zwitterionic (ZI) compound C1 C4 imSO3 was synthesized to investigate its potential stabilizing effect on electrodes in LIBs during galvanostatic cycling, which corresponds to actual battery charging/discharging conditions.
